A Brief History of Sea Containers
The idea of utilizing containers for [Shipping Container Manufacturers](https://md.un-hack-bar.de/s/R79hO8daQS) go back to the mid-20th century. In 1956, Malcolm McLean, an American business owner, changed [Shipping Container Office](https://notes.bmcs.one/s/JROco6W4t) by introducing the first standardized container. This development permitted items to be packed onto and off of ships more effectively, significantly lowering shipping times and expenses.

Sea containers come in numerous shapes and sizes, each developed for specific shipping requirements. The most typical types consist of:
Standard Dry Containers: Used for general cargo, these containers are readily available in 20-foot and 40-foot sizes.Refrigerated Containers (Reefers): Designed for perishable items, these containers can keep temperature-controlled environments.Open Top Containers: Ideal for oversized loads, they feature a removable top for easy loading.Flat Rack Containers: Best matched for large equipment or cargo, these containers have no sides or top.Tank Containers: Designed for liquid cargo, these containers are constructed to hold hazardous materials safely.Container Dimensions and SpecificationsContainer TypeLength (ft)Width (ft)Height (feet)Maximum Weight (pounds)Standard Dry20/ 4088.548,000/ 67,200Refrigerated (Reefer)20/ 4088.548,000/ 67,200Open Top20/ 4088.548,000/ 67,200Flat Rack20/ 4088.548,000/ 67,200Tank20/ 4088.525,000/ 40,000The Benefits of Sea Containers
Sea containers offer many benefits, making them an important part of global shipping. Here are some essential advantages:
Efficiency: Containers streamline the loading and dumping of cargo, substantially minimizing turn-around times in ports.Security: Their robust construction protects goods from theft and damage throughout transit.Flexibility: Sea containers can be used for a large range of products, from electronic devices to food.Standardization: The usage of standardized sizes enables simple multimodal transport (land, sea, and air).Cost-Effectiveness: Bulk shipping minimizes expenses, making it more budget friendly for businesses to import and export goods.Ecological Benefits

What is the standard size of a shipping container?
The most common sizes are 20-foot and 40-foot [Portable Storage Containers](https://writeablog.net/poundcrayon77/responsible-for-a-40ft-shipping-container-budget-10-ways-to-waste-your-money), but there are variations like 10-foot and 45-foot containers readily available too.
2. How do I choose the right container for shipping?
Selecting the best container depends on the kind of goods being shipped. For perishable products, a refrigerated container is ideal; for extra-large cargo, an open top or flat rack might be more effective.
3. Can sea containers be used for land transportation?
Yes, sea containers are created for intermodal transport, indicating they can be carried perfectly between ships, trucks, and trains.
4. Are shipping containers safe for harmful products?
Tank containers are particularly designed to safely transport hazardous liquids. However, it's important to follow all security regulations and standards when shipping such materials.
5. How are shipping containers transferred?
Containers are lifted on and off ships utilizing cranes, placed onto trucks, or packed onto flatbed trains, enabling effective intermodal transport.
